A highly successful and heavily oversubscribed secondary academy in North Essex is seeking an experienced SENCO to join its leadership team. This is a senior role with responsibility for leading and developing SEND provision across the school, ensuring students with additional needs are fully supported to achieve strong outcomes.

The school is part of a well-established and forward-thinking multi-academy trust, with a strong ethos around inclusion, high expectations, and staff development. The successful candidate will work within a well-resourced specialist learning environment and alongside an experienced, supportive leadership team.

Key responsibilities:

  • Strategic leadership of SEND provision across KS3–KS5
  • Oversight of EHCPs, annual reviews, and statutory SEND processes
  • Working closely with SLT, teaching staff, support teams, families, and external agencies
  • Monitoring progress and outcomes for students with SEND
  • Leading and developing inclusive practice across the school

The successful candidate will have:

  • Significant experience working as a SENCO
  • Strong secondary school experience
  • Proven leadership and impact in SEND provision
  • Excellent knowledge of SEND legislation and best practice
  • The ability to influence, support, and challenge colleagues effectively
  • QTS is strongly preferred due to the leadership nature of the role

What’s on offer:

  • Leadership salary (L4–L8) depending on experience
  • A permanent, senior position within a stable and supportive trust
  • Excellent resources and opportunities for professional development
  • The chance to make a genuine, long-term impact on students’ lives
